quotient of 3 divided by 927
Respuesta :
dasetka
dasetka
15-08-2016
The 'quotient' of something means you'll divide. So the quotient of 3 and 927 is 3 divided by 927, or [tex] \frac{3}{927} [/tex]. That can be simplified to [tex] \frac{1}{309} [/tex].
